7 Common Mistakes to Avoid When Verifying Aadhar Cards for Employees

Aadhar card verification is critical in ensuring that your workforce is legitimate and compliant with legal standards. As Aadhar cards have become a central identity tool in India, their verification has grown increasingly important for organizations. Accurate verification helps prevent identity fraud and ensures that employee records are up-to-date and accurate.

 

Ignoring this process or making mistakes during verification can lead to severe consequences. It can result in legal issues, financial loss, and damage to your company’s reputation. Missteps in Aadhar card verification can also impact your hiring process and compliance status, leading to possible disruptions in operations.

 

Let’s go through the most common mistakes made during this process and how to avoid them.

 

7 Common Mistakes to Avoid When Verifying Aadhar Cards for Employees-

 

1.       Ignoring Official Verification Channels

 

A common mistake is not using the official Aadhar verification channels. While it is tempting to verify Aadhar cards through informal or third-party methods, these can lead to inaccuracies or fraud. Always use the official UIDAI portal or authorized agencies for “Aadhar card verify” process. These channels provide the most reliable and secure verification, ensuring you comply with legal standards. 

2.       Failing to Check Aadhar Card Authenticity

 

Another frequent oversight is not verifying the authenticity of the Aadhar card itself. Some employees might present fake or altered Aadhar cards. Always check the card’s security features, such as the hologram and microtext, to avoid this. Use the official Aadhar verification services provided by UIDAI to confirm the card’s validity when you do “Aadhar card verify”.

 

3.       Overlooking Updated Information

 

Employees’ personal information, such as address or name, can change over time. When you Aadhar card verify, ensure that the information on the card matches the current details provided by the employee. Ensure that records are updated to avoid discrepancies and potential issues in the future.

 

4.       Not Verifying Card Details Thoroughly

 

More than simply simply looking at the card and noting down the number is required. You need to cross-check the card details against the records on the UIDAI website. Verify all details, including the name, photograph, and Aadhar number, to ensure they match the official database. This thorough verification process of “Aadhar card verify” process helps prevent identity fraud.

5.       Neglecting Employee Consent

 

It’s essential to get explicit employee consent before initiating the verification process. Always inform them about the need for “Aadhar card verify” and obtain their permission. This step respects their privacy and complies with data protection regulations.

 

6.       Inadequate Record Keeping

 

Proper record-keeping of “Aadhar card verify” is essential for compliance and future reference. Ensure that you maintain accurate records of the verification process. This includes the verification date, the method used, and any discrepancies noted. Good documentation helps in audits and resolving any issues that might arise later.

 

7.       Skipping Regular Updates

 

“Aadhar card verify” process is not a one-time task. Regularly update your verification process to keep up with Aadhar regulations or technology changes. This might involve periodically re-verifying existing records and ensuring your verification practices are up-to-date with the latest guidelines.
